2010 Honda VFR1200F
So it's not a revised CBR1100 Blackbird or some new breed of 'Busa killer, but the new VFR1200 is still pretty cool in our book. Though power figures for the big old 1237cc V-4 aren't available just yet, you can bet it'll have plenty of stomp, and when the road opens up we wouldn't want to be challenging it unless we were straddling some serious firepower.
Honda's Press Manager, Bill Savino, expressed the firm's excitement: "This is one of the most exciting motorcycles in Honda's history. The VFR1200F establishes a whole new definition of performance motorcycling, one that taps into Honda's rich V-4 VFR heritage and extends it into the future of Honda motorcycling."
The VFR800 that this big boy replaces was always a riot on a twisty road, and when it was time for a wheelie or two it was always happy to hang. The new 1200 will be a step forward for more laughs, along with quick commutes and comfortable extended trips.
